Output 100c9eef7962decf9db16f00cf0e3ead58f7758d247fd605834d853f64bd1006:17

value
19376256
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6cbba181d7219c1ab4ab32c25ff303bb55f3580 OP_EQUAL
address
MP76TUB4LpX6Hytn5H2pnaMSQkFwvNts6Q
transaction
100c9eef7962decf9db16f00cf0e3ead58f7758d247fd605834d853f64bd1006
spent
true